Too much time had gone by and my Bronco started showing some wear. (just a little) So under the knife it goes. I've pulled the body off. The entire front clip was torn off the tub with the exception of a 1" weld and 5 fender bolts. The two front mounts were doing OK, but most of the weight was on the radiator. I pulled down an explorer for the engine and transmission but I was HELL BENT on keeping the PTO winch. Last week I was victorious making it all clear. Next is mounting the PTO shafts, then install exhaust around the PTO lines. Then set the body. Then custom wire. Then fuel lines. Then tube front. Then make it all work.
